Diary of a Bipartisan Poet

Woke at daybreak –
before cereal had it’s crisp on
or milk had left it’s teats,

Reached my toes with fingertips
that used to turn dials, which my lover –
Alexa, has obviated.

Who used to peddle palaver,
merely obfuscates now:

  • Nancy Catechism,
  • You-shittin-me Mitch,
  • Chuck Spectacles,
  • Kammy & Joe, plus

poor Graham, the cracker.

h.a.m.
